The Essential Guide To Lab Tests: Why They Matter For Your Health
Why Lab Tests are Crucial for Your Health
Lab tests play a vital role in modern medicine. Here are several reasons why they are indispensable:
Early Detection of Health Issues
Lab tests can reveal potential health problems before symptoms become apparent. Early detection of conditions such as diabetes, kidney disease, and certain cancers can lead to more effective treatment and better outcomes.
Accurate Diagnosis
Symptoms alone are often insufficient to pinpoint the exact cause of a health issue. Lab tests provide detailed information that helps healthcare providers diagnose conditions accurately, leading to targeted and appropriate treatments.
Monitoring Health Conditions
For individuals with chronic conditions like hypertension or diabetes, regular lab tests are essential for monitoring the effectiveness of treatment plans and making necessary adjustments to improve health.
Preventive Health Screening
Lab tests are crucial for preventive health care. Routine screenings, such as cholesterol and glucose tests, can help identify risk factors early, enabling lifestyle changes ...
... or interventions to prevent serious health issues.
Personalized Medicine
Advances in lab testing allow for personalized medicine, where treatments and medications are tailored based on individual test results. This approach enhances the efficacy of treatments and minimizes adverse effects.
Common Types of Lab Tests
Here are some commonly performed lab tests and what they reveal about your health:
Blood Tests
Complete Blood Count (CBC): Assesses overall health and detects a variety of disorders, including anemia and infection.
Lipid Panel: Measures cholesterol levels to evaluate cardiovascular health.
Blood Glucose Test: Checks for diabetes by measuring blood sugar levels.
Urine Tests
Urinalysis: Examines the content of urine to detect issues such as infections, kidney disease, and diabetes.
24-Hour Urine Collection: Measures kidney function and detects abnormalities in protein or mineral levels.
Imaging Tests
X-rays, CT Scans, and MRIs: Provide detailed images of internal organs and structures, aiding in the diagnosis of conditions like tumors and fractures.
Genetic Tests
DNA Testing: Identifies genetic predispositions to certain diseases and conditions, enabling proactive health management.
Preparing for Your Lab Test
Proper preparation is key to obtaining accurate lab results. Here are some general tips:
Follow Fasting Instructions
Some tests, like fasting blood glucose, require you to avoid food or drink for a specific period before the test. Follow your healthcare provider’s instructions to ensure accurate results.
Hydrate
Drinking plenty of water before certain tests, such as blood draws, can make it easier to obtain a sample.
Inform Your Healthcare Provider
Inform your healthcare provider about any medications or supplements you are taking, as these can sometimes affect test results.
Interpreting Lab Test Results
Understanding your lab test results can be challenging. Here’s what you need to know:
Normal Ranges: Lab results are usually compared to reference ranges, which represent typical values for a healthy population.
Abnormal Results: Abnormal results don’t always mean a serious condition; they could be due to a variety of factors. Discuss any concerns with your healthcare provider to determine the next steps.
